Libro Casas unifamiliares

The private single family house is still very much the preferred choice of home. Yet in recent years there have been many changes not only in the personal situations of the residents, their expectations and desires, but also in the rising costs of energy and raw materials. This has meant that issues such as multi-functionalism, the use of innovative building materials or energy-efficient building methods are increasing in significance. These topical developments have been taken into consideration. The authors introduce floor plan solutions using contemporary projects which bear in mind changing family structures. At the same time, the contributions provide an in-depth introduction to planning single family houses, from the design of the floor plan to useful tips for the realisation. In addition to this fundamental information, 22 projects are documented, providing ideas and inspiration for planners, students and clients. The international selection of projects highlights current trends in planning and designing single family housing and reveals the tried and tested basics.

La impronta del ladrillo

Libro La impronta del ladrillo

Historical-documental biography of architect-engineer Antonio Arróniz Topete (b. Jalisco 1858-1926), "the engineer of red bricks". The book documents his life and work, considered to be of one of the most extensive and complete elaborated at the end of the Porfirio Diaz regime and the first decades of the 20th century in the State of Jalisco. José María Montoya Valenzuela. Retrospectiva

Libro José María Montoya Valenzuela. Retrospectiva

La publicación, realizada por el Instituto Distrital de Patrimonio Cultural, hace un recorrido por la obra del importante arquitecto José María Montoya Valenzuela y un reconocimiento a su práctica profesional, con reseñas de sus principales proyectos, entre los que se encuentran el Seminario Mayor de Bogotá y edificaciones del Colegio La Enseñanza. La retrospectiva comprende un reconocimiento a uno de los pioneros y más destacados arquitectos de la denominada “primera modernidad” en la historia de la arquitectura de Bogotá. El Perú

Libro El Perú

Promotional travel guide issued by the Banco Popular del Peru, principally intended for the American tourist, containing information on the Bank, location of its main office as well as branch offices throughout the country; Peruvian currency; steamship routes between North and South America, roads and railroads for local travel; industry and agriculture, and the art, architecture, religion, and culture of Peru.
